Job Description
Based in Downend, my client is looking to recruit Early Years Practitioners Level 3 to work at their well-established and reputable nursery.
Duties and Responsibilities
- To provide indoor and outdoor play experiences for the children in line with the policies of the Nursery and the guidelines of the Early Years Foundation Stage.
- To participate in activity planning and implementation under the supervision and direction of the Lead Practitioner.
- To help monitor the all-round development of the children through the key person system, regular observations and record keeping.
- To help maintain the safety, security, physical and emotional welfare of the children in the Nursery and garden environments.
- To bring to the immediate attention of the Lead Practitioner and/or Manager, any incidents or accidents.
- To arrange for any individual to receive immediate first-aid and informing the Manager as appropriate.
- To work positively with team members.
- To act in the interests of your own safety & the safety of others at all times
- To attend training sessions and staff meetings as necessary.
- To support, supervise and assist all students in the Nursery, giving practical help and advice with assessments.
- To inform the Manager if staffing levels are not met because of an emergency.
- To maintain an up to date knowledge of current childcare issues, legislation and practices.
- Anything else reasonably requested by the management of the organisation
Person Specification & Key Competencies
- Level 3 qualification in childcare
- Previous childcare experience
- An understanding of the developmental needs of children.
- Basic Knowledge of health and safety
- Knowledge and understanding of safeguarding good practice
